On display at Concilium Technologies’ stand will be an assortment of test and measurement equipment from Keysight Technologies, including a range of handheld products like digital multimeters, oscilloscopes, insulation testers and clamp meters, as well as benchtop instruments such as spectrum analysers, signal generators, power sensors, oscilloscopes, digital multimeters, waveform generators and power supplies.

Of particular interest will be three new products to join Keysight’s lineup: the South African début of the InfiniiVision 3000T X-Series digital-storage and mixed-signal oscilloscope with intuitive graphical triggering capability for the mainstream market; the U5855A TrueIR, an inexpensive, handheld thermal imager for electronic component profiling; and the U1115A combined remote link module and remote display allowing up to four of any combination of handheld meters to be monitored and data logged remotely, up to a distance of 100 metres.

Concilium is also challenging visitors to pit their skills against their peers using the 3000T X-Series oscilloscope. The person who captures an intermittent signal in the fastest time using this instrument’s intuitive graphical zone trigger technology will walk away with a brand new U1232A multimeter.
